Transcribed Image Text:Problem-1 Suppose that a small, closed, cylindrical sealed container of height 15.0cm and radius 2.50cm
has a movable lid. It contains N₂ gas at a pressure of 1.00atm and a temperature of 22.0C.
(a) How many N₂ molecules are in the container?
(b) What is the total internal energy of the N₂ gas?
(c) If the lid is held in place and not allowed to move (the volume of the gas is not allowed to change), how
much heat energy would be required to increase the temperature of the gas by 100.C?
(d) If instead the lid was allowed to move (the volume was allowed to change) but the gas was held at
constant temperature, how much work would the gas do if the same amount of heat in part(c) was added to
the same gas?
